Bootstrapped: costruire un'azienda remota
Pubblicato: 2022-03-11Se me lo chiedi, lavorare da remoto è fantastico. Attualmente sto scrivendo da un piccolo bar sulla spiaggia situato su un'isola remota nel sud della Thailandia. Alzando lo sguardo dal mio laptop, non vedo altro che l'oceano infinito e le sue acque cristalline. Mi godrò questa mattina indisturbato e concentrato sul mio lavoro perché il resto della squadra non si è ancora alzato. I fusi orari funzionano molto bene per i team distribuiti.
Il mio collega Thomas ha recentemente parlato con 11 leader di pensiero nella gestione dei progetti sull'impatto del lavoro a distanza su un'azienda; alcuni esperti di Scrum hanno sostenuto che i team distribuiti potrebbero lavorare insieme in modo efficace, mentre altri si sono dichiarati fortemente contrari.
Capisco le preoccupazioni; non puoi semplicemente aprire le porte dell'ufficio e liberare tutti nella natura. Non è garantito che finirai con un'attività fiorente. Marissa Mayer di Yahoo ha notoriamente eliminato il lavoro a distanza nel 2013 dopo aver ritenuto che alcuni dipendenti ne avessero abusato.
Quindi, come fa un'azienda tecnologica a far funzionare bene questa cosa da remoto? Continuare a leggere. Quanto segue si basa sulla nostra storia in Planio e su come l'abbiamo fatta funzionare.
Entra in Planio, la mia azienda remota
Ci sono una serie di cose che mi hanno motivato ad avviare la mia attuale azienda. Uno di questi era staccarsi dal lavoro del cliente pur mantenendo tutti i vantaggi di essere un libero professionista indipendente dalla posizione.
Nel 2009 ero seduto all'ombra di un boschetto di cipressi situato in un bellissimo giardino in stile mediterraneo con vista sulle dolci colline toscane, lavorando duramente su un mio nuovo progetto parallelo: Planio.
È uno strumento di gestione dei progetti per persone come me: gli sviluppatori. Planio aiuta a rendere i progetti dei clienti più organizzati e trasparenti, il tutto riducendo il numero di strumenti e piattaforme necessari per svolgere il lavoro. Planio è basato su Redmine open source (un progetto software open source basato su Ruby on Rails), che ho usato in remoto con i miei clienti sin dai suoi inizi. Quindi, in un certo senso, il lavoro a distanza è già nel DNA di Planio.
Avanti veloce fino ad oggi, e il mio piccolo progetto collaterale è diventato una vera azienda. Ora siamo un team di 10 persone, al servizio di oltre 1.500 aziende in tutto il mondo. Abbiamo un ufficio a Berlino, ma molti di noi lavorano da remoto.
In questo articolo, analizzerò i principi, gli strumenti e le lezioni che ci hanno aiutato lungo il percorso. Dopo averlo letto, spero che sarai in grado di architettare la tua azienda di software in modo che sia compatibile da remoto fin dall'inizio.
"Parlare è economico. Mostrami il codice. - Linus Torvalds
Ogni giovedì abbiamo una teleconferenza a tutti gli effetti in cui discutiamo di ciò che abbiamo fatto la settimana precedente e di ciò che verrà dopo.
All'inizio, abbiamo passato molto tempo a discutere di idee prima di decidere cosa fare, ma abbiamo scoperto che è molto più difficile quando alcuni membri del team sono su una linea telefonica di scarsa qualità e non puoi vederli.
Ora, spesso "costruiamo la cosa" e poi ne discutiamo: creiamo un prototipo funzionante con alcune idee fondamentali e poi ne discutiamo. Ad esempio, abbiamo recentemente riscontrato alcuni problemi di prestazioni con i nostri repository Git ospitati. Invece di discutere e analizzare tutti i possibili modi in cui potremmo potenzialmente risparmiare qualche millisecondo qua e là con ogni richiesta, il mio collega, Holger, ha semplicemente costruito i suoi miglioramenti suggeriti in un proof-of-concept su un server di staging a cui abbiamo indirizzato parte del nostro traffico. Si è rivelato bene e queste idee stanno andando in produzione.
Questo metodo concentra le menti di tutti sull'azione piuttosto che sul parlare. Il tempo investito nella scrittura del codice viene ripagato da meno tempo speso a parlare in tondo.
Usa la comunicazione testuale
La comunicazione in tempo reale punisce la chiarezza. Chiamare istintivamente un collega quando hai bisogno di qualcosa è molto facile, ma non è sempre la tua migliore linea d'azione. Non riesco a ricordare il numero di volte in cui ho iniziato a scrivere un'e-mail o un biglietto Planio per un problema solo per risolverlo da solo mentre lo scrivevo.
Zach Holman, uno dei primi ingegneri assunti presso GitHub, concorda: “Il testo è esplicito. Forzando la comunicazione attraverso un mezzo testuale, stai costringendo le persone a formulare meglio le loro idee”.
La comunicazione di testo ti rende anche più rispettoso del tempo dell'altro, specialmente quando vivi a più fusi orari di distanza. La comunicazione immediata può essere dirompente; la persona potrebbe essere nel mezzo di capire perché l'ultimo schieramento è andato storto. Con un'e-mail, dovrebbe essere in grado di considerare la tua scrittura in un momento più conveniente.
Sii il più trasparente possibile
Il tempo speso a preoccuparsi della politica dell'ufficio non è favorevole alla spedizione di software funzionante e la trasparenza promuove la fiducia. Non è un caso che molte aziende remote-by-design, come Buffer, abbiano una trasparenza radicale. Nel caso di Buffer, condivide le informazioni sulle entrate e gli stipendi di tutti i suoi dipendenti.
Anche Automattic, l'azienda dietro Wordpress.com, sottolinea la trasparenza. Nel suo libro, L'anno senza pantaloni , Scott Berkun condivide la sua esperienza di lavoro in remoto per Automattic e che tutte le decisioni e le discussioni sono internamente disponibili per i dipendenti nella sua piattaforma di discussione P2 come parte della sua enfasi sulla trasparenza.
La funzione di chat in Planio funziona in modo simile. Le discussioni sono aperte a tutti e i registri delle chat sono collegati automaticamente dai problemi discussi in modo che nessuno venga escluso; anche i nuovi assunti possono leggere quali decisioni precedenti sono state prese e perché. Quando ho iniziato a creare la funzionalità di chat, ho pensato di aggiungere una funzionalità per chattare in privato con gli altri, ma quando ne abbiamo discusso in team, abbiamo finito per escluderla perché volevamo mantenere la comunicazione del team il più trasparente possibile.
Penso che la trasparenza sia fondamentale per i team remoti. Ad esempio, immagina di essere appena entrato a far parte di un team di sviluppatori remoti. Forse non hai mai incontrato i tuoi nuovi colleghi. Non conosci le regole di comportamento non dette. Potresti essere preoccupato se stai facendo un buon lavoro. I tuoi compagni di squadra sono davvero sarcastici o intendono davvero i loro complimenti? Tutti discutono in privato di quanto sei bravo come ingegnere?
Digitalizza i tuoi sistemi
Scegliamo i nostri servizi in base a ciò che offrono tramite le piattaforme online, dai fornitori di servizi telefonici alle banche (molti di loro offriranno anche un piccolo incentivo finanziario per andare senza carta, inoltre è ottimo anche per l'ambiente). Sono fortunato ad avere un avvocato e un contabile per Planio che si sentono a proprio agio nell'inviare e-mail o messaggi con Google Hangouts invece di convocarmi nei loro uffici. (Ti consiglio vivamente di chiedere informazioni al primo incontro.) Punti bonus per averli fatti iscrivere con il tuo strumento di gestione dei progetti e diventare parte del tuo team!
Abbiamo anche digitalizzato la nostra posta; in Planio utilizziamo un servizio chiamato Dropscan che riceve le nostre lettere, le scansiona e inoltra quelle importanti alla persona appropriata. Non vuoi che il tuo amico li raccolga e li legga su Skype. Se non riesci a trovare un provider di scansione della posta per la tua città o paese, alcuni spazi di coworking offrono abbonamenti virtuali per mantenere un indirizzo postale fisico mentre sei via.
Per le aziende che inviano posta, sono disponibili servizi in modo da non dover mai più visitare un ufficio postale. Utilizziamo una tipografia tedesca con un'API che invia automaticamente una lettera insieme agli adesivi a ogni nuovo cliente Planio pagante. È qualcosa che la gente ama e non dobbiamo stampare e spedire nulla. Le alternative internazionali includono Lob e Try Paper.
Dovresti avere una presenza digitale obbligatoria?
In uno spazio di co-working sull'isola tropicale di Koh Lanta, in Thailandia, ho notato che qualcuno in un ruolo di supporto per un'importante piattaforma di e-commerce era costantemente in un feed video in diretta con il resto del team. Sqwiggle offre una funzionalità di "presenza" simile per i team remoti.

Suppongo che l'obbligo che tutti i dipendenti siano in video mentre lavorano potrebbe essere basato sul timore che i dipendenti abusino degli accordi di lavoro a distanza. Nella mia esperienza, non è così. Nello spazio di co-working tropicale, c'è una certa urgenza nell'aria, nonostante i vestiti rilassati e le bevande al cocco. Le persone sono tranquillamente concentrate sui loro laptop; è come se volessero assicurarsi che il lavoro a distanza dia risultati, in modo che possano stare fuori da un ufficio fisso per sempre.
Abbiamo scoperto che non abbiamo bisogno di una presenza digitale perché abbiamo un grande livello di fiducia tra tutti i membri del team. Penso anche che sia fondamentale rispettare la privacy di tutti. Se la tua azienda sta passando da un ambiente tutto in loco al lavoro a distanza, una presenza digitale potrebbe aiutare i manager più ansiosi a superare eventuali problemi di fiducia.
Scegli Bootstrapping su Venture Capital
La maggior parte dei venture capitalist sono alla ricerca di rendimenti fuori misura, quindi preferiranno un'intensa e breve raffica di 12 mesi di lavoro da parte di un team rispetto a un ritmo più sostenibile. Front App, una startup finanziata dall'acceleratore Y Combinator della Silicon Valley, ha affittato una casa nell'area della Baia per il loro periodo di tre mesi nel programma dell'acceleratore Y Combinator. L'obiettivo è ottimizzare per valutare rapidamente un'idea di business.
Data la mentalità di rendimento smisurata, potresti avere difficoltà a convincere un venture capitalist a finanziarti quando lavori da una spiaggia in Cambogia. Questo è il motivo per cui molte start-up sostenute da venture capital (come Buffer o Treehouse) che utilizzano il lavoro a distanza hanno costruito prima la leva. Buffer era redditizio prima di intraprendere investimenti mentre Ryan Carson, il fondatore di Treehouse, si era già dimostrato con una precedente startup.
Ecco un modo migliore del capitalismo di rischio: il bootstrapping. Significa finanziare la tua azienda con i ricavi dei clienti iniziali. A mio parere, è di gran lunga l'approccio migliore perché ti consente di costruire la tua azienda alle tue condizioni e di mantenere il controllo. Tuttavia, spesso è necessario svolgere due lavori o lavorare come freelance mentre si avvia la propria azienda. Mi ci sono voluti circa due anni per lavorare su entrambi i progetti Planio e client (tramite la mia agenzia di sviluppo software LAUNCH/CO) per andare avanti, ma ne è valsa la pena.
Il bootstrapping ti costringe anche a costruire un business che genera entrate sin dall'inizio, cosa che trovo molto più sana. Suggerimento: la creazione di un SaaS B2B rende tutto molto più semplice rispetto alla creazione di un'app consumer perché le aziende sono molto più disposte a pagare abbonamenti mensili se aggiunge valore. Devi vendere molte app per iPhone consumer a $ 0,99 per coprire il libro paga mensile anche per i team più piccoli.
Dai un prezzo strategico ai tuoi prodotti
Uno dei nostri primi clienti è stata un'enorme azienda tecnologica con miliardi di entrate annuali. Ovviamente, sono stato felice che ci abbiano scelto rispetto a concorrenti molto più grandi e affermati. Sono ancora un cliente felice, ma ci siamo allontanati da account aziendali molto grandi; Ho scoperto che richiedono molte riunioni manuali e di persona prima che diventino clienti.
Come sottolinea Jason Lemkin nel suo articolo sulla scalabilità del successo dei clienti per SaaS, quando si dispone di account aziendali di grandi dimensioni, qualcuno dovrà salire su un jet per visitarli due volte l'anno. Se sei una piccola azienda di due o tre persone, quella persona sarai tu, il CEO, il CMO e il CSO tutti in un criceto oberato di lavoro.
Mantenere il tuo modello di prezzo entro i limiti di un modello $ 49/$ 99/$ 249, come suggerito dallo sviluppatore diventato imprenditore Patrick McKenzie significa evitare di dover assumere un team di vendita aziendale e di dover guadagnare l'enorme quantità di capitale necessario per questo. Tu, il cliente, non aspettarti che il CEO si presenti a Natale con una scatola di cioccolatini quando paghi $ 249 al mese.
Costruisci su Open Source
Un'attività sostenuta da un'impresa basata su software proprietario è eccezionale quando il tuo gioco è un gioco "Winner Takes All" e possiedi il mercato. Quando sei un'azienda avviata, il software open source può darti una portata e una leva che non avresti mai potuto ottenere, altrimenti.
C'è la precedenza di società tecnologiche redditizie che costruiscono un business attorno al software open source; Basecamp ha notoriamente open source Rails, garantendosi una fornitura di ingegneri altamente qualificati per il resto dell'eternità. GitHub è diventato un unicorno, sfruttando il progetto open source Git che Linus Torvalds ha iniziato a gestire i sorgenti del kernel Linux. I nostri amici di Travis-CI hanno iniziato come progetto open source, hanno condotto una campagna di crowdfunding e poi l'hanno trasformata in un'attività avviata in remoto (che attraverso la sua fondazione si batte anche per la diversità nella tecnologia).
Planio è basato su Redmine e contribuiamo con molte delle nostre funzionalità e miglioramenti alla community. Funziona alla grande in diversi modi; i nostri contributi e il nostro impegno nella comunità aiutano a far progredire il progetto open source e Planio ottiene visibilità a potenziali nuovi clienti. Per noi è il modo più autentico per costruire un marchio; mostrando il nostro codice e partecipando a discussioni tecniche aperte, possiamo dimostrare che sappiamo il fatto nostro!
Assumi professionisti comprovati
Assumere una flotta di stagisti ogni anno ha senso solo se hai intenzione di aumentare il numero dei tuoi dipendenti non appena raggiungi il prossimo round di finanziamento.
L'esternalizzazione delle attività è facile se si tratta di copia e incolla, ma non vuoi affidare i tuoi DevOps a qualcuno con la tariffa oraria più bassa quando hai migliaia di clienti che fanno affidamento sui tuoi server. Avrai bisogno di professionisti affermati, come quelli di Toptal.
Matt Mullenweg, il fondatore della popolare piattaforma di blogging open source WordPress, ha affermato che concentrarsi sulla qualità significa che la sua azienda, Automattic, assume prevalentemente candidati esperti in grado di gestire l'ambiente di lavoro non strutturato di un'azienda remota.
Ciò significa che "audi" i candidati pagandoli per lavorare su un progetto per diverse settimane, quindi assumendoli in base alle prestazioni. Automattic ha scoperto che questo metodo è molto più efficace nel trovare i candidati giusti rispetto ai tradizionali CV e alle lettere di presentazione.
Enfatizzare la qualità della vita
Il lavoro occupa una quantità enorme del nostro tempo, anno dopo anno. Non dovrebbe essere qualcosa che fai solo per finire; probabilmente finiresti per sprecare una grossa fetta della tua vita. La migliore fonte di motivazione e l'ingrediente principale per grandi risultati è un ambiente di lavoro che sia stimolante, divertente e divertente. Viaggiare, imparare e interagire con persone di culture diverse fa sentire il lavoro meno un sacrificio o un male necessario (almeno nella mia vita) rispetto a quando si lavora in ufficio dalle nove alle cinque.
Non si tratta solo di viaggiare per il mondo, però, c'è l'aspetto della libertà personale. I genitori possono trascorrere più tempo con i propri figli, grazie all'evitare un tragitto di due ore. Non devi vivere nella Silicon Valley per guadagnare lo stipendio di San Francisco. Forse anche la tua dolce metà ha una grande opportunità di lavoro all'estero. Non devi affrontare la dolorosa scelta tra rimanere al tuo lavoro e continuare la tua carriera o diventare un "coniuge finale" con opzioni di carriera limitate.
In Planio, anche se molti di noi lavorano da remoto, cerchiamo tutti di incontrarci almeno una volta all'anno in un luogo divertente. L'anno scorso abbiamo trascorso alcune settimane d'estate a Barcellona e molti di noi si sono incontrati qui a Koh Lanta, quest'anno. Sto ancora cercando idee per la prossima destinazione, quindi fatemi sapere se avete consigli di viaggio!
Quali strumenti, idee o tecniche hai trovato che rendono il lavoro da remoto più facile ed efficace? Lascia un commento qui sotto.